What is the difference between Epc Process Engineer vs Epc Project Engineer?

AspectEpc Process EngineerEpc Project Engineer
Primary FocusProcess design, optimization, and technical execution of EPC projectsProject coordination, scheduling, and management of EPC projects
ResponsibilitiesDeveloping process flow diagrams, ensuring process safety, and technical problem-solvingManaging project timelines, budgets, and liaising with clients and contractors
CredentialsEngineering degree, process certifications, industry experienceEngineering degree, project management certifications, industry experience
Work EnvironmentDesign offices, plant sites, technical meetingsConstruction sites, project offices, client meetings

While both roles are integral to EPC projects, the Epc Process Engineer primarily focuses on process design and technical aspects, whereas the Epc Project Engineer manages project execution, schedules, and client coordination. General Information/Job Summary

Senior Process Engineer supports the internal process engineering team for EPC projects from FEED to commissioning and post start up activities. Projects are valued as small as $50,000 engineering-only work up to $200mm large scale EPC projects. The Senior Process Engineer will also assist with proposal and estimating activities for EPC project opportunities/bids. Determines methods and solutions for complex engineering problems and selects the most efficient and economical manner in meeting the objectives. Applies advanced engineering techniques and analysis within project scope, and acts as process engineering lead for select projects.

Responsibilities/Competencies

  • Conceptual development of project scope and estimating for new project proposals
  • Selects and implements correct design concepts and fundamental technology used for new projects and designs and/or improvements for existing designs.
  • Ability to interface with other engineering department disciplines/leads to collaborate on projects and identify and develop corrective action on projects issues when they arise.
  • Ensure and maintain compliance with corporate and engineering-specific policies, procedures, and work processes within the process engineering group workflow.
  • Acts as a lead process design engineer on major projects, with a high-level competency of performing tasks.
  • Ability to lead internal and client-related meetings for detailed walkthroughs and explanation of design documents (P&IDs, equipment sizing, Cause & Effect, Plot Plan, PHA, etc.)
  • Ability to review plant 3D models developed by other disciplines to ensure proper configuration, placements of equipment, routing of piping, etc. meets the intent of the process design.
  • Tracking of job specific project budgets to ensure cost control is maintained on projects (labor hours, engineered equipment costs, etc.)
  • Specific experience in the detailed design, installation, and integration of natural gas processing and transmission facility technologies and processes.

Requirements

  • Bachelor's degree in chemical engineering preferred. Other disciplines may be considered provided all requirements and qualifications are met.
  • Minimum of 5 years of professional experience in midstream oil and gas design and/or operations
  • Applicants must be a licensed Professional Engineer or be actively working toward licensure.
  • Experience in working with or within a multi-layered EPC organization.
  • Experience in coordinating and managing multiple simultaneous projects, acting as a lead process engineer.
  • Excellent verbal and written communication, presentation, and relationship building skills with employees and clients.
  • Professional and ethical leaders willing to mentor and train young engineers.
  • Proven ability to work well in a team environment.
  • Committed to preserving and growing the culture and legacy of Saulsbury Industries
  • Travel is occasionally required.
